Clinical and Technical Duties:

  • Treat each patient and customer with the highest level of compassion & care
  • Assist doctors with appointments, surgery, and client education to enable them to focus on the overall care the patient requires.
  • Perform initial patient evaluation, reporting to the doctor regarding the nature of the visit and client concerns.
  • Obtain and prepare laboratory samples such as blood, urine, fecal and ear cytology, and samples for external laboratory analysis e.g. Histopathology, cytology, and culture and sensitivity.
  • Restrain animals safely, efficiently, and compassionately during examinations and procedures.
  • Venipuncture and placing of intravenous catheters, calculating and initiating drip rates, and administering intravenous medications
  • Prepare and set up for medical, surgical, and diagnostic imagery procedures, utilizing knowledge of proper sterile technique, appropriate positioning, and ensuring equipment is in working order.
  • Monitor anesthesia and recovery of surgery patients and communicate with owners.
  • Accurately prepare and dispense medications as directed by the doctor, ensuring that medications are added to the pet’s record and appropriately charged to the client.
  • Maintains a safe, secure, healthy, and humane environment by sanitizing holding and operating areas, sterilizing and wrapping instruments, verifying shelf life, and following standards and procedures in compliance with applicable legal regulations.
  • Monitor hospitalized pets and administer treatments with compassionate care. Assure animal welfare is addressed, have food and water when appropriate, and monitor for disease and complications.
  • Utilize hospital computer systems to document medical records and communicate with clients and teammates.
